Eco glamping in Somerset

For family glamping with a conscience, book a stay at Hadspen Glamping in the dreamy Somerset countryside. These three off-grid sustainable safari lodges are just 10-minutes from the famous Glastonbury Festival site and luxury hotel, The Newt. Sleeping up to seven, embrace outdoor living with added comforts like waterfall showers and hot tubs. You can even go ‘car free’ and hire bikes when you get there for a really ‘green’ holiday.

Somerset | Sleeps 4-7 | Hot tub | From £140 a night

 


Forest lodges near Zip World

Thrill-seeking families will love these luxury lodges located just a stone’s throw from Zip World near Snowdonia in North Wales. Ride the UK’s longest zip line – which goes over Penrhyn Quarry and reaches speeds of up to 100mph – by day, then retreat to your cosy lodge with its own private balcony and hot tub at night. Each lodge sleeps 2 adults and up to 3 children. Well-behaved dogs are also welcome.

Near Snowdonia | Sleeps 5 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£150 a night

 


Lakeside living in Lincolnshire

For a room – and a bath – with a view, put the glamp in glamping by booking a stay at these magical lakeside safari tents in the Midlands. The Nest Glamping offers luxury extras like freestanding baths, wood-fired hot tubs and home-cooked meals delivered to your lodge. Parents can treat themselves to a spa experience and book a massage or facial. While kids will love hiring paddle boards or having a ‘film and firepit’ evening.

Lincolnshire | Sleeps 6 | Freestanding bath and h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£180 a night

Quirky cabins in the Yorkshire Dales

For a quirky family glamping stay that’s conveniently located between the Yorkshire Dales and the North Yorkshire Moors, book the Kabinas at Baxby Manor. Not only are these unique cabins uber stylish, they are also mindful of the environment. Families should stay in the Kabina Grande, which can sleep up to 5 people across a super king bed, bunks and a single pull out bed. Go on walks by day and try to spot the resident otters and star gaze around the fire pit at night.

North Yorkshire | Sleeps 5 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£150 a night

Family glamping by the Essex coast

For a quick family getaway by the sea that’s just 1 hour 30 minutes from London, The Patridge Retreat ticks all the boxes. These bespoke family glamping pods in St Osyth near Clacton-on-Sea sleep up to 7 and come with stylish interiors, open-plan living areas, high spec kitchens and rainfall showers. Outside, you have your own private terrace with preheated hot tubs and Green Egg barbecues. Order a BBQ or breakfast box from the local farm to cook up a feast.

Essex | Sleeps 7 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£125 a night

Stay in a ‘UFO’ in Wales

For an extra quirky family glamping stay, book a holiday the kids will never forget at Apple Camping in Tenby. Ever stayed in a ‘UFO’ or a converted private jet? You can at this totally unique camping site on the pretty south west Wales coast. The ‘UFO’ comes with a smoke machine for a full alien landing experience, play the classic 80s game Space Invaders or check out the night sky through the stargazing dome. There’s also a shared barbecue area on site for those who wish to meet their fellow adventurers.

Tenby | Sleeps 4 | Dog-friendly | From £149 a night

Secret safari tents in Suffolk

For a fairytale family glamping break within easy reach of the Suffolk coast, we love the safari tents at Secret Meadows. Set in a 100-acre nature reserve and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, have fun with the kids and try your hand at living ‘the good life’ by taking care of your own private hen coop on your holiday. You can also meet the onsite farm animals, book to go goat walking, try your hand at bush crafts, den building or bow and arrow making. While parents can escape for a few moments and unwind with a holistic treatment or yoga session.

Suffolk | Sleeps 8 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£176 a night

Glamping by the River Wye

Adventurous families looking for plenty of activities on their summer staycation can’t go wrong by booking Nature’s Nest Glamping. On the Welsh/Herefordshire border, it enjoys direct access to the River Wye, where you can go paddle boarding, kayaking, wild swimming and fishing. At the end of a busy day exploring, retreat to your luxury safari tent with your own private hot tub. This is an eco stay too, with electricity powered by a variety of green technology on site.

Wales/Herefordshire border | Sleeps 6 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£175 a night

Family treehouse stay in Devon

Not many treehouses are big enough for the whole family, which is why we recommend Dittisham Treehouses for a family glamping stay this summer. Tucked away in a leafy spot in south Devon, these luxury treehouses-come-roundhouses are close to the sea for days spent getting sandy toes on the beach. You are also surrounded by the beautiful Devon countryside for walks. And best of all, these treenhouses are very dog friendly so the whole family can visit.

Devon | Sleeps 5 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£250 a night

‘Wild West’ glamping in Dorset

For a glamping stay with a difference, try Loose Reins – a Wild West-style glamping site on a family-run farm in North Dorset. Experience Frontier living in one of their artisan cabins with thoughtful interiors, rocking chairs on the porch and private hot tubs. Kids will love meeting the local animals, exploring the great outdoors and taking part in activities like nature trails, den building and scavenger hunts.

North Dorset | Sleeps 6 | Hot tub | Dog-friendly | From £130 a night
